At 2 he was a World Champion on a half mile! Western Maverick won his first start by 2 lengths in 1:59.3h, only to return the following week and wire the field in the Meadows' Arden Downs Stake, pacing a mile in 1:54.3f - last quarter in 27.4! He went wire to wire to win the Bluegrass at Lexington by 2 lengths in 1:52 - last quarter in 27, and set a world record winning the Abe Lincoln Pace by 4 lengths in 1:53h at Maywood Park, where he held the track record up to November of 2010! Western Maverick paced seven miles in 1:53 or faster at 2.

Leading pacing sire in Maine Sire Stakes for another season in 2017 (his son $1.1 million winning son, Deuce Seelster, was third in the sire standings).

 

Sire of Hoppi p, 2, 1:58.1 ($70,222) - top two-year-old pacing colt in 2017 Maine Sire Stakes; Pembroke Passionly p, 2, 2:02.1h ($58,824), leading rookie filly in 2017 MeSS, Shes A Maverick p, 2, 2:02.2h ($42,931), second in 2PF MeSS 2017. Also sired Pembroke Perfect p, 3, 1:55.2h ($163,616), leading three-year-old pacing filly.

 

Other top performers include Its A Good Thing p, 1:51.4f ($656,637); Stonebridge Cowboy p, 1:51s ($558,012); Smarter Yet p, 1:50.2 ($355,497); etc.

 

Western Maverick's progeny have over $16 million in Total Earnings
